Output 9330470e62f4780d021c51cbd66d254346e79fd9cb70c8fc634f1e6e31565084:0

value
3449384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 252b1da25a208894b035cd33e4db2ce02400d352 OP_EQUAL
address
355YaNp9jbFPmJjDX94wm7QM18CLvMXybc
transaction
9330470e62f4780d021c51cbd66d254346e79fd9cb70c8fc634f1e6e31565084
spent
true